12 LED FLASH SEQUENCE AFTER PIONEER MAGVEL STEP 1 If you did the adjustment correctly, immediately after calibration and every time you power on the Innofader, you’ll see the following LED flash pattern. Note the DIM LED: Time If you did NOT do the calibration correctly, the LED flash at time t2 will be bright. Please make sure to redo Step 1 if this happens! Step 2 will NOT work properly until Step 1 is successfully completed.

PIONEER MAGVEL ADJUSTMENT STEP 2 - PRECISION MODE (continued) This gets rid of the excessive lag on both sides regardless of the CURVE setting. When done properly, cuts are sharp, the LED flashs on the cut, and you can set the CURVE dial in the middle for quality video mixing or however else you want.

PIONEER MAGVEL ADJUSTMENT STEP 2 - PRECISION MODE (continued) The 12 LED flash pattern is unchanged by the Cut Point Threshold Adjustment It will show the 3.3V Output adjustment you did in Step 1: Time But now this pattern is immediately followed with a pattern showing how you adjusted the cut point.
